Eurocopter EC 155 B Dauphin

 

The Eurocopter EC 155 B Dauphin is a multipurpose helicopter developed by the Franco-German concern Eurocopter. The helicopter is a further development of the AS365Dauphin helicopters. Initial designation AS365N4. Similar in appearance to its predecessors, it has a much larger fuselage, which made it possible to increase the volume of the cargo compartment by almost 40 percent and is equipped with a modern spheriflex main rotor and a fenestron tail rotor with reduced noise level. The dimensions of the cargo compartment are 2.55mx2.10mx 1.54m, and the total volume is 6.8 cubic meters. The helicopter can accommodate up to 12 people in the passenger version and 5-9 people in the VIP version.

Features helicopter EC155 B Dauphin:

 

  • Range: 823km 

  • Cruising speed: 274km / hour 

  • The highest altitude: 4572m 

  • The highest take-off weight: 4 290kg 

  • Cabin height: 1.34m 

  • interior length: 2.55m 

  • The greatest number of passengers: 12 

  • Interior width: 1.88 

  • Height: 3.64m  

  • Length: 12.71m
